Full Job Description
Requisition Number: 76037

Role Purpose

  • Work with business partners to identify new materials solutions to address market needs in semiconductor technologies and/or aerospace and defense markets
  • Collaborate with R&D and manufacturing teams to identify, make, and scale new materials
  • Benchmark performance of competitive products, processes and alternative technologies
  • Supporting customer engagements by providing technical expertise and fundamentals


Key Responsibilities

  • Develop new materials product solutions and specifications to include glasses, glass-ceramics, and/or ceramic materials including nitride and carbide compounds.
  • Develop post-forming processes to meet product specifications, e.g finishing, shaping, ceraming
  • Understand materials attributes and linkages to composition and forming.
  • Design, analyze, and conduct validation experiments to generate material& process fundamentals. Includes leveraging appropriate characterization and measurements as well as developing and deploying statistical approaches and design of experiments (DOE)
  • Conduct failure mode analysis to determine root cause and identify path to improve performance, yields, costs and safety.
  • Work effectively in a collaborative team environment


Experiences/Education - Required

  • PhD in materials science, physics, chemistry or other relevant field, with a minimum of 3 years of relevant experience
  • Demonstrated deep knowledge and skills in understanding material system(s), chemistry and physics of interfaces and solving the related problem
  • Proven ability to define, execute, analyze, and communicate results from experiments
  • Proven ability to perform independent scientific work from concept to documentation
  • Ability to make data-driven decisions by combining analytical thinking with practical judgment
  • Ability to work effectively across disciplines and coordinate laboratory analysis and testing
  • Excellent oral and written communication skills


Desired Skills
  • Knowledge of RF materials
  • Direct laboratory experience with the equipment and test methods used in glass or ceramic melting, forming, and/or firing
